Blacker (ブラッカー Burakkā) is the commanding officer of the Brainmasters car trio and second in rank to Star Saber among the Earth Autobots. Blacker is possibly the most experienced warrior among the Autobots on Earth, making him one of the most respected Autobots around, and Blacker takes this reputation very seriously. He is constantly trying to set a proper example for his fellow warriors, but as he's not really a people person, he does so in the bluntest, curtest manner imaginable. This failure to pull any metaphorical punches leaves him coming off very patronizing, particularly in the eyes of Wingwaver and the Multiforce, but most Autobots take this in stride and tell them to do the same. Regardless, Blacker really couldn't care less what others think of him, and he doesn't let their opinions impede him in his duties—in fact, he is more than willing to put himself at risk for the sake of others and has been crippled several times doing so.

As a Brainmaster, Blacker possesses incredible skill, strength, intelligence and courage. Among the group, Blacker exemplifies strength in particular; his smallest robot form is the Brain of Strength (力のブレイン Chikara no Brain), which combines with a Transtector that transforms into a dune buggy. In this mode, Blacker can expand his tires and fire their needle-like studs at his enemies in a technique known as the "Needle Wheel Attack". Blacker combines with his fellow Brainmasters Braver and Laster into Road Caesar, forming both the torso and arms of the super robot.

In the run-up to the year 2025, Blacker was the commander of the "Sector One" contingent of the Universal Defense Force, protecting Earth and other planets in his sector from the renewed threat of the Decepticons and their emperor, Deathsaurus. When Deathsaurus began focusing his attacks on Sector One, Autobot Supreme Commander Star Saber decided to take command of Blacker's forces himself, with Blacker operating under him as his Lieutenant Commander. As they were old friends, this didn't bother Blacker in the slightest. The Brave Hero of the Universe - Star Saber

On the day that Star Saber was due to arrive to take command, Blacker was seeing visiting Second Army commander God Ginrai off when Holi and Star Saber's human son Jan informed him that the Decepticons' Dinoforce had attacked the human Lunar Base on Earth's moon. Blacker, Braver and Laster immediately headed to the Moon and engaged the bumbling villains in combat, during which Braver was knocked into a chasm, leaving the team unable to combine into Road Caesar. Luckily, Star Saber arrived to save the day. The Brave Hero of the Universe - Star Saber The Brainmasters subsequently battled Dinoking in space while the staff of the lunar base were transported back to Earth aboard the Autobots' Shuttle Base. When Wingwaver volunteered to join Laster and Braver on a mission to rescue humans trapped in the Neo Uranium mines, Blacker cautioned the over-eager "kid" that he might lose his life in the process. Wingwaver was adamant on going, grumbling to Laster and Braver about Blacker's patronizing attitude all the way, but when the mission resulted in success, Blacker was first to congratulate Wingwaver on a job well done. Infiltration... The Uranium Mine That didn't really do much to improve their relationship, however; Blacker still doubted Wingwaver's judgment and later insisted that he be allowed to lead the Multiforce on a mission into the Amazon to locate a Decepticon energy base. Infuriated by Blacker's consistently condescending commands, Wingwaver wound up striking a tree in his anger, startling a flock of birds and inadvertently giving away the Autobots' position to the Decepticons. In the ensuing attack, Blacker risked life and limb hauling Dashtacker out of a river when he got stuck in its muddy bed, and then broke off from the Multiforce to lead the pursuing Dinoforce away from them. Guilty over his mistake, Wingwaver followed Blacker and aided him in holding off the Dinoforce. With the two Autobots keeping the Dinoforce busy, Star Saber was able to destroy the Decepticons' energy base. Blacker wrote off the shambles the mission had descended into on his own carelessness. Star Saber could clearly see that he was attempting to cover for Wingwaver, but said nothing, merely requesting that Blacker stop referring to Wingwaver as a "kid". Explosion!! The Energy Base

Released in the Victory portion of Takara's Fight! Super Robot Lifeform Transformers toyline, Brainmaster Blacker transforms into a racing buggy with oversized studded tires. His transformation is notably simplistic for his size, but is a consequence of the Brainmaster gimmick which dominates his torso. Placing the small "Brain of Strength" figure into the open chest cavity then closing the plate pushes the inner core of the small robot up, forming the larger robot's face. As with the other Brainmasters, the Brain of Strength is designed to look like a miniature version of Blacker's larger robot mode. While Blacker is in vehicle mode, the Brain of Strength rides in his hinged cockpit.
Blacker is equipped with quite a few weapons, coming with a sword, a double-barrelled blaster, and a shield that mounts on his arm. When Blacker is in vehicle mode, his shield and blaster combine to form an elaborate weapons array that mounts on his roof. Blacker also combines with Laster and Braver (sold separately) to form Road Caesar, and his weapons form integral parts of the super robot; his blaster transforms into Road Caesar's head, his shield becomes his chestplate, and his sword combines with those of his teammates to create a large blade for Road Caesar to wield. The team's combination is rather non-standard, with Blacker forming everything above the knees.
Reportedly, there is a variation on the Brainmaster figure: Initial releases of the toy gave the large robot face yellow optics, while later releases gave it the cartoon-Autobot medium blue. This may correspond to another variant regarding the hips and knees: Blacker's internal knee mechanism can either have pointed spring-loaded pins that are very hard to move into place, or rounded ones that are much easier, and the hips can either have strong springs that are prone to breaking the hips over time or weak springs that do not. Presumably the pointed pin/strong spring version came first, with the rounded pin/weak spring version being a running change to address breakage problems.
This mold was later used to make Gripper.

Blacker, Braver, and Laster were also available in a complete Road Caesar gift-set. While that toys themselves are identical to their individual releases, this set only came with bio cards for their combined Road Caesar form, lacking the cards for the individuals.

Released in the tenth wave of the revived Transformers Gum series, Blacker is a surprisingly intricate snap-together model kit that can transform into a racing buggy. He can be combined with the concurrently released Laster and Braver kits to form Road Caesar. His chest can be opened to put the extremely tiny Brainmaster figurine inside, but it doesn't activate any Brainmaster gimmickry like the larger version. Blacker is packaged with support mecha which is the combiner kibble for Road Caesar which can also be combined into a jet form "Road Blader" when not in use.

  • The Brainmasters, despite it being their central toy gimmick, never use their smaller robot components in the anime outside of stock footage sequences. Because he's the leader of the team and the star of their stock footage sequence, Blacker has the most shots of his brain unit visible in these cut scenes—including the only close-up shot of any kind from the trio's brain units. This shot appears for about one second.
  • Blacker's Brainmaster figure was for years incorrectly referred to by fans in the West with the names "Riki" and "Sala", mistakenly derived from Japanese readings of 力 ("strength"). In truth, like all Brainmaster units, it does not have a proper name, but is known simply by the title used in this article, the "Brain of Strength".
  • For Shout! Factory's American release of the Victory cartoon on DVD, Blacker's name was changed to that of his Motorvator redeco, Gripper, for the English subtitles.
